New Bench Installed at the Cowley College Tyler Technical Education Center Courtyard

new bench

Cowley College is proud to announce the installation of a new bench in the courtyard of the Tyler Technical Education Center, a project made possible through the generosity of Union State Bank and the skilled collaboration of Cowley鈥檚 faculty and students.

Union State Bank sponsored the courtyard through donations made during the planning and construction of the Tyler Technical Education Center. From the outset, the project was envisioned as a hands-on opportunity for student involvement鈥攁ligning with the college鈥檚 mission of experiential learning. Though the center officially opened in the fall, the completion of the bench was delayed to ensure students could play an active role in the process.

鈥淯nion State Bank has long been a valued partner of the Cowley College Foundation鈥 said Dr. Kori Gregg, Foundation President and CEO. 鈥淭heir pledge as a major donor to our Career and Technical Education Building campaign exemplified their commitment not only to Cowley College and our students, but to the community as well鈥.

The newly installed bench features the Union State Bank logo within a custom plaque fabricated by Welding Instructor Rick Squires and Career and Technical Education (CTE) Department Chair Daniel Brooks. The concrete slab and bench installation were completed by students in the construction trades program under the guidance of instructor Zack Rozell.

Cowley College President Dr. Michelle Schoon praised the effort, stating, "This project is a great example of community partnership and student engagement. Union State Bank鈥檚 generosity allowed us to create a space that is both functional and symbolic of the teamwork and talent at Cowley."

The bench now stands as a welcoming feature of the courtyard, providing a place of rest and reflection for students, faculty, and visitors while also showcasing the craftsmanship and collaboration that define Cowley College鈥檚 Career and Technical Education programs.
